Lamar State College-Orange vs. The College of Health Care Professions-Austin
Both Lamar State College-Orange and The College of Health Care Professions-Austin are 2-4 years schools located in Texas. The following statements compare Lamar State College-Orange and The College of Health Care Professions-Austin with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
- The College of Health Care Professions-Austin's tuition ($16,950) is more expensive than Lamar State College-Orange ($13,824).
- Lamar State College-Orange's students to faculty ratio (22 to 1) is lower than The College of Health Care Professions-Austin (25 to 1).
- Lamar State College-Orange (2,682 students) is larger than The College of Health Care Professions-Austin (697 students) with more enrolled students.
- The College of Health Care Professions-Austin ($4,776) has higher amount of financial aid than Lamar State College-Orange ($3,479).
- The College of Health Care Professions-Austin's graduation rate (54%) is higher than Lamar State College-Orange (26%).
